Relevant keys: `VEXLIGHT_SAMPLE_HZ` (default 10), `VEXLIGHT_DEVICES` (comma-separated indices), and `VEXLIGHT_EXPORT_DIR`, which must be a non-world-writable path. Exported traces are encrypted at rest before upload to the Corrindale aggregator. The uploader authenticates with a per-environment secret that security should rotate quarterly; place that secret on the line directly below these settings.

secret setting of yagep-bahif: LEDGER_TOKEN8=7eb0ad88

Subject: Intern cohort arriving Monday

Hi team,

The Brightcove Labs summer interns (14 in total) arrive Monday at 09:00. Please have them sign the visitor log, collect lanyards from the drawer, and wait in the Fernleigh Room until their buddies collect them. Temporary badges are pre-printed and boxed under the desk. If the badge printer fails, issue the fallback pass code below.

door code, tajof-kageg: bdg-QVDCE-3

## Support

Quick note for the sync: the sampling config for Chatterbox (yes, the service that logs like it's paid per line) now lives in `sampling.yaml`, not in env vars. Default is 1-in-50 for info logs, everything for warn and above. If your dashboards look oddly quiet, that's why. Tuning requests or complaints go here.

escalation mailbox, kaweg-kahif: druwyn.sordor@nelvroworks.corp